Some Parsi Humour to Celebrate Jamshedi Navroze

It is the New Year of the Zoroastrians today(one of them anyway). We celebrate this, the Persian New Year and vernal equinox because of our ancient connection with Iran, the fact that this is supposed to be King Jamshed’s birthday and because we like any excuse to celebrate. We also celebrate another New Year in August (I told you we like to celebrate) to mark the date of our arrival in India as refugees over a thousand years ago too. This is the community about whom Mahatma Gandhi once said, In numbers Parsis are beneath contempt, but in contribution, beyond compare. So let us all celebrate and laugh a little with this tiny tribe of opinionated and idiosyncratic people to say Jamshedi Navroze Mubarak!

Thus Spake Zarathushtra

These are the central tenets of the ancient religion preached by Prophet Zarathushtra (Zoroaster). We believe that if we practice Good Thoughts, Good Words, Good Deeds this takes care of most things.
